54 Macdougal Street is conveniently perched on a picturesque tree-lined block in the Sullivan-Thompson Historic District at the crossroads of Soho, Greenwich Village and Hudson Square. This newly built elegant condominium is approaching completion and stands out in a sea of sameness, capturing the essence of its historic surroundings - once the site of a property belonging to Aaron Burr, the third Vice President of the USA - yet embracing all modern conveniences and amenities.

SoHo has some of the best people-watching in Manhattan, as it is a mecca for the trendy, sophisticated downtown elite. The north-south running streets are often sites of fashion shoots as well as home to upscale European boutiques. The east-west running streets are busier and always clogged with vendors selling everything from iPhone cases to incense. One you hit Broadway, you could be in just about any mall in America with retail chains, tourists, teenagers, and disgruntled New Yorkers dominating the avenue. The energy in SoHo is fast-paced and all hustle and bustle; it is a quintessentially vibrant New York neighborhood, but certainly not for the faint-of-heart or those looking for some peace and quiet.
